Invitation in the Conference

National Economic Concern Society, (NECS) Nepal is going to organize the “Third National Economists’ Conference-2080” on 5th and 6th March, 2024.

We are delighted to extend a warm invitation to all who are more or less concern with the Nepalese Economy to join us at the conference. The inaugural session of the conference that will be held on 5th March (23rd Chaitra), 2024 at Rastriya Sabha Griha, Pradarshani Marga, Kathmandu will be completely open and does not require any participation fee.

Whether you’re a student eager to learn, a professional seeking new insights, or a curious individual with a passion for knowledge, this conference will be beneficial for you.

Highlights of the conference is based on:

Ø Sustainable development of Information Technology, Tourism and agricultural sector

Ø Trade deficit, Balance of Payment and Foreign Exchange

Ø Disaster management, Climate change and possible threats to community life

Ø Foreign and domestic employment, Remittance

Ø Changing Regional-Global Order and its Possible Impact on Nepal

Ø Role of local government in sustainable development

Ø Restructuring Cooperatives and Microfinance

Ø Industrial activities, value chain, and value addition

Ø Political system, planning, and economic development

Ø Banking and Investment, Money and Capital Market

Conference Proceeding of “Second National Economists’ Conference-2079” has been Published

NECS Nepal successfully organized Second National Economists’ Conference in Kathmandu, Nepal on March 10-11, 2023. In the second session (Technical Session) of the conference, sixteen different thematic papers were presented. The Conference Proceeding has been published with presented papers. The published papers are attached below with pdf link.
